feat: ✨ enable the 3D viewer in the WASM port (WIP)
Builds KiCad's 3D viewer for the browser (opt in with BUILD_3D_VIEWER=ON) and wires up the legacy-GL emulation it needs. - build-kicad-target.sh / docker/build.sh: BUILD_3D_VIEWER → -DKICAD_BUILD_3D_VIEWER_WASM=ON + -sLEGACY_GL_EMULATION + the GL js-library. - wasm/shims/gl_immediate_shim.js: display-list emulation (record/replay board layers), fixed-function + GLU stubs, throw-guards for unsupported pnames, and per-context GLImmediate init for the viewer's SECOND WebGL context. - tests/kicad/3d-viewer.spec.ts + utils/pcbnew-ready.ts: open View → 3D Viewer. - bumps the kicad submodule (EMSCRIPTEN-guarded GL changes). WIP: the viewer window + UI render and geometry draws (glError=0x0), but the board is not yet visibly rendered — GLImmediate's FFP shader program isn't linked on the viewer's 2nd WebGL context.
